Current Status of Bill HR 1140
Bill HR 1140 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since February 21, 2023. Bill HR 1140 was introduced during Congress 118 and was introduced to the House on February 21, 2023. Bill HR 1140's most recent activity was Placed on the Union Calendar, Calendar No. 9. as of March 23, 2023
